CVE-2024-30707
Cisco Undetermined Vulnerability
Description
Rejected reason: DO NOT USE THIS CANDIDATE NUMBER. ConsultIDs: none. Reason: This candidate was withdrawn by its CNA. Further investigation showed that there was not reasonable evidence to determine the existence of a vulnerability.
